Output 2eca5004254b9928b0eec075da06daf22b9584c7427d4a3af3a76458e0ae2d50:3

value
18909227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24deefeadac3036140732860ec1d2e485b98e333 OP_EQUAL
address
353yKPwNBfvNZ7cpTurp8GwMssr8C5TKNB
transaction
2eca5004254b9928b0eec075da06daf22b9584c7427d4a3af3a76458e0ae2d50
spent
true